图像处理100题解:技术项目源码大全
资源摘要信息: "图像处理的100道题解" 本资源集提供了一套涉及图像处理领域的编程题解,面向不同技术背景的学习者,包括初学者和进阶学习者。资源包含多种编程语言的源码项目,覆盖了从基础的前端、后端技术到较为高级的人工智能、物联网、大数据等领域。这些技术项目不仅适用于毕业设计、课程设计、大作业、工程实训等学术用途,也可以作为技术人员初期项目立项的参考。 资源特点: 1. 多样化编程语言:包含了C++、Java、Python、Web(可能指JavaScript等前端技术)、C#、EDA等不同编程语言的项目源码,为学习者提供多角度的实践经验。 2. 广泛技术覆盖:涉及从传统软件开发到现代技术热点,如人工智能、物联网、大数据等,学习者可以通过这些项目资源了解到不同技术的融合与应用。 3. 源码可复用性:项目源码不仅具有学习价值,而且具有实用价值,学习者可以根据自己的需要对源码进行修改和扩展,以适应不同的应用场景。 4. 沟通与学习氛围:博主鼓励学习者下载使用资源并提供反馈,同时倡导互相学习和共同进步,形成积极的社区氛围。 5. 实用的附加价值:这些项目资源不仅适用于技术学习,还可以帮助技术人员在项目开发初期快速定位方向,甚至可以直接作为项目的起点。 资源中可能包含了图像处理相关的函数库、算法、数据结构等编程题解,这将涉及图像识别、图像分类、图像增强、图像分割、图像压缩、图像恢复等图像处理的基本技术和进阶技术。以下是根据资源描述可能涉及的知识点: 1. 图像处理基础:包括图像的表示、存储方式、文件格式(如常见的JPEG、PNG等),图像的数据类型(如灰度图、彩色图)。 2. 图像处理算法:涵盖各种图像处理方法,如滤波、边缘检测、特征提取、图像变换等。 3. 编程语言的图像处理库:介绍如何使用不同编程语言提供的图像处理库,例如Python中的OpenCV、Pillow,Java中的Java Advanced Imaging API(JAI),C++中的OpenCV等。 4. 图像处理与机器学习结合:如使用卷积神经网络(CNN)进行图像分类、对象检测、图像分割等任务。 5. 图像处理在大数据中的应用:介绍如何在大数据环境中进行大规模图像处理和分析,可能涉及到的数据处理框架有Hadoop、Spark等。 6. 物联网中的图像处理:如何在嵌入式系统或物联网设备上实现图像的实时处理。 7. 硬件开发与图像处理:了解如何在硬件层面(例如使用FPGA、ASIC或GPU)进行图像处理加速。 8. 数据库在图像处理中的应用:学习如何使用数据库存储和管理大量图像数据,以及如何利用数据库技术查询和处理图像信息。 9. 图像处理的软件工程实践:包括代码管理、版本控制、自动化测试等软件开发的最佳实践。 10. 实战案例分析:可能包括一些实际的图像处理项目案例,讲解如何解决实际问题,并从需求分析到系统设计、开发、测试及部署的全过程。 资源文件名称“newPic-dealwith”暗示着该资源可能包含处理新图像的源码项目。学习者可以深入探索这些文件,获取具体的图像处理技术知识和实践能力。
- 1
- 粉丝: 4555
- 资源: 2939
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- zlib-1.2.12压缩包解析与技术要点
- 微信小程序滑动选项卡源码模版发布
- Unity虚拟人物唇同步插件Oculus Lipsync介绍
- Nginx 1.18.0版本WinSW自动安装与管理指南
- Java Swing和JDBC实现的ATM系统源码解析
- 掌握Spark Streaming与Maven集成的分布式大数据处理
- 深入学习推荐系统:教程、案例与项目实践
- Web开发者必备的取色工具软件介绍
- C语言实现李春葆数据结构实验程序
- 超市管理系统开发:asp+SQL Server 2005实战
- Redis伪集群搭建教程与实践
- 掌握网络活动细节:Wireshark v3.6.3网络嗅探工具详解
- 全面掌握美赛:建模、分析与编程实现教程
- Java图书馆系统完整项目源码及SQL文件解析
- PCtoLCD2002软件:高效图片和字符取模转换
- Java开发的体育赛事在线购票系统源码分析